I got up before the sun and took a shower before the que got to long.  It was great, hot water and everything. I didn't know they had showers on trains.  Another first was to see two rivers (Finke & Todd) that had everything except water.  We arrived at Alice Springs right on time.  We quickly scoped out the tours and booked a three day Outback Safari (backpackers special).  We will be camping under the stars (where there is no light pollution).  Someone else will be doing the barbie and cooking.  We spent the afternoon in the shops looking for hats and fly nets.  We were also checking out the Didgeridoos.   We are getting ready to go over to a computer store to get this transmitted.   We won't be back in town for three days . Our update will end for awhile since we don't have a satellite uplink.

We ate Mexican for lunch today.  I told them I wanted salsa picante and they don't lie here.  The rice was ass-kicking hot!  We made one more stop at the Strehlow Research Centre which showed reflections of a rich aboriginal culture and the evocative story of a man who pursued it.  We may be meeting Sharon's (Andrew's professor) sister for dinner if we can catch her.  G'day.
